Beyond the Price Tag: Why AI Giants Are Locking In Subscription Fees Now

Beyond the Price Tag: Why AI Giants Are Locking In Subscription Fees Now

Recent announcements from two major artificial intelligence providers indicate a strategic inflection point for the industry. AI Labs has declared its subscription price will be locked at $100 per month (Source 1: [Primary Data]). Separately, OpenAI has matched the pricing of its competitor, Anthropic, for comparable services (Source 2: [Primary Data]). These actions represent more than routine pricing updates; they signal a deliberate transition from a market characterized by aggressive user acquisition to one prioritizing revenue predictability and customer retention.

The Announcements: Decoding the Signals of Market Maturity

AI Labs’ decision to fix its subscription price functions as a dual-signaling mechanism. For customers, primarily enterprise clients, it communicates stability and trust, allowing for predictable long-term budgeting. For the market, it indicates a shift from growth volatility to revenue certainty. OpenAI’s move to match Anthropic’s pricing is equally significant. This is not a discount war but a standardization play. By aligning with a key competitor, OpenAI is participating in defining a de facto market rate for a certain tier of advanced AI capability. The collective implication is clear: the industry’s strategic focus is pivoting from pure user acquisition to the monetization and retention of an established user base.

The Hidden Economic Logic: From Hype Cycle to Balance Sheet

The economic drivers behind this stabilization are foundational. The initial "land grab" phase, often supported by heavily subsidized access to attract developers and build ecosystems, is economically unsustainable at scale. The operational costs, dominated by compute-intensive model inference and training on expensive GPU clusters, demand a transition to positive unit economics.

Stable pricing serves as a critical signal to enterprise clients. Large-scale integration of AI into business workflows requires assurance against unpredictable cost inflation. A locked or standardized price reduces procurement risk and facilitates longer-term planning. Furthermore, this pricing behavior aids in market segmentation. It moves the industry away from a blurred, one-size-fits-all model toward clearer, tiered value propositions—differentiating between experimental, professional, and enterprise-grade offerings.

A Slow Analysis: The Deep Audit of an Industry in Transition

This trend toward price stabilization merits "slow analysis" because it reveals structural, not superficial, change. It reflects pressure across the entire AI supply chain. The costs of foundational inputs—specialized semiconductors (GPUs/TPUs), energy for data centers, and licensed training data—are imposing rigorous cost discipline. Providers can no longer absorb these costs indefinitely in pursuit of market share.

The long-term impact is twofold. On one hand, stabilized, higher revenue streams could fund more sustained and reliable research and development, moving beyond prototype demos to robust, production-ready systems. On the other hand, it may alter the pace of innovation. The financial imperative to monetize existing models could, in theory, reduce the willingness to cannibalize them with rapidly released, disruptive successors.

The Unseen Ripple Effect: Implications Beyond the Price Point

The stabilization of pricing by market leaders creates a defined competitive landscape. For startups, it establishes a clear price ceiling for similar offerings, forcing differentiation through specialization, niche vertical solutions, or superior efficiency. It simultaneously creates market niches for alternatives, such as open-source models or smaller, fine-tuned services.

A verification point for this trend is observable in the pricing strategies of major cloud providers—Amazon Web Services, Microsoft Azure, and Google Cloud Platform. Their AI service pricing has increasingly moved toward predictable, tiered subscription and committed-use models, validating the shift seen in pure-play AI firms.

A consequential question emerges: does this standardization risk the "commoditization" of advanced AI? As pricing becomes stable and comparable, the perception of AI as a unique, bespoke technology may give way to its treatment as a standardized utility, shifting competitive advantage from mere access to implementation, integration, and operational excellence.

The Road Ahead: Predictability as the New Competitive Edge

The next phase of market development will likely unfold within this new framework of pricing predictability. Competition will migrate to other dimensions: the introduction of sophisticated tiered service bundles, hybrid models combining stable subscriptions with usage-based elements for peak loads, and advanced enterprise features like enhanced data governance and custom fine-tuning.

This environment carries inherent risks. Price matching and stabilization, while rational for individual firms, can lead to oligopolistic market behaviors, potentially softening price competition. The primary competitive battlegrounds will be reliability, latency, privacy guarantees, and the depth of ecosystem integration. In this context, predictable pricing becomes less a headline and more the stable platform upon which the next, more mature chapter of enterprise AI adoption will be built. The market is no longer asking "what is possible?" but rather "what is sustainable and dependable?"
